Does 3rd party application can pull out data(like calling number/caller number) from the IP Communicator

Hi Guys,

There is a third party application that want to integrate to CUCM and once the caller called to cisco ip phone(IP Communicator), this 3rd party application will pull out a data like caller ID. They asking if they can pull out a data/information on IP communicator?

It does not matter if the call is going to be connected to a CIPC or a physical phone. The calling data such as ANI, DNIS etc does not store at the phone level but in fact in the CUCM DB directly. So if third party app can connect to the CUCM DB and can pull this record, you should be good irrespective of the phone type.
